Yearly Price History
| Year | Average | Median | Sales | Change |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2026 (YTD) | £255,631 | £230,000 | 161 | ↑ 5.4% |
| 2025 | £242,578 | £205,000 | 571 | ↑ 4.8% |
| 2024 | £231,365 | £194,500 | 582 | ↓ 1.2% |
| 2023 | £234,190 | £197,500 | 501 | ↓ 1.4% |
| 2022 | £237,420 | £190,000 | 702 | ↓ 4.5% |
| 2021 | £248,694 | £190,000 | 781 | ↑ 15.3% |
| 2020 | £215,709 | £168,000 | 580 | ↑ 17.4% |
| 2019 | £183,687 | £159,972 | 580 | ↓ 6.0% |
| 2018 | £195,482 | £149,950 | 588 | ↑ 5.9% |
| 2017 | £184,676 | £146,000 | 636 | ↓ 2.1% |
| 2016 | £188,694 | £145,500 | 643 | ↑ 6.1% |
| 2015 | £177,893 | £148,000 | 580 | — |
